The invention discloses a method for controlling the carrying precision of a fuel cabin and the fuel cabin, and the method sequentially comprises the steps: setting a coordinate system, converting design coordinates of nodes, confirming the size data of segments, calculating and confirming the cabin body size of the closed fuel cabin, obtaining a cabin body correction scheme, carrying out the assembly of the segments to form a block, and carrying out the rechecking and correction of a reference line on the block. And carrying out involution carrying simulation analysis on the block, and carrying out line-line involution carrying on the block. According to the method, the high-precision requirement of the MARK III type fuel cabin decahedron on the square degree can be met through segmented node positioning and total assembly carrying datum line involution, the number of positioning monitoring is reduced, operation is easy, the rework amount is small, boxing and box filling of a follow-up maintenance system are facilitated, the fuel cabin construction cost is reduced, and the fuel cabin construction period is shortened.
